Once it’s over, … WebThe current AFQT score is the most meaningful ASVAB score for you. The Armed Services Qualification Test (AFQT) is a percentile score based on the study of 1997, where the Department of Defense conducted the ASVAB test in which 12000 people took part. Your 79 means that you performed better than 79% and worse than 20% of those 12000 people …

WebJul 20, 2024 · In order to join the Air Force, you must have a minimum ASVAB score of 36 -- one of the highest ASVAB scores in comparison to other military branches. Even if you score the minimum of 36, this does not guarantee a position in the Air Force. As of 2024, 70 percent of recruits accepted into the Air Force scored a 50 of higher on the ASVAB. WebJul 9, 2024 · ASVAB Scores: Army Jobs. According to Military.com, in order to enlist in the Army, recruits need to receive a minimum AFQT score of 31. However, jobs within the Army have different ASVAB requirements. Some require AFQT scores within a range, while others require recruits to meet line score minimums in order to qualify for the position.

WebMar 26, 2016 · AFQT score: Calculated from the math and English subtests of the ASVAB, the Armed Forces Qualification Test (AFQT) score is used by the military to determine overall enlistment qualification. During the initial enlistment process, your service branch determines your military job or enlistment program based on established minimum line …
